Have you got some CH2ClBr? It could be used as a solvent, I suppose. In organic synthesis, it could be reacted with the right amount of Mg metal to make the Grignard reagent CH2ClMgBr, and this used to introduce the group -CH2Cl into other halogenated compounds, and this could be hydrolysed to -CH2OH. For example, this latter could be done in converting chloro or bromobenzene to benzyl alcohol, which can be oxidized under mild conditions to benzaldehyde, an important intermediate in many syntheses.
